Abstract

This research explores the epistemology of artificial intelligence (AI) from an Islamic perspective to fill the gap in the literature that mostly only discusses the technical and ethical aspects of universal AI. Using bibliometric methods, this study analyzes trends, collaborations between researchers, and major themes in AI-Islamic studies, based on 200 documents from Google Scholar for the period 2015-2024. The analysis includes keyword co-occurrence, co-authorship, and citation density, with network map visualization through VOSviewer. The results show that AI is increasingly being applied in the fields of education, Islamic finance, and social management in Muslim societies, along with the increasing adoption of this technology globally. However, there are significant challenges related to the ethical, fair, and relevant application of AI to Islamic values, including the integration of Shariah principles in technology development. This research highlights opportunities to utilize AI to support the values of justice, welfare, and environmental stewardship grounded in Islamic spirituality. It contributes to the literature by integrating Islamic ontology, ethics, and epistemology in AI development, providing guidance that is not only conceptual but also applicable. It also highlights the need for cross-disciplinary collaboration to address emerging ethical and social challenges. As such, this research is not only relevant for Muslim societies but also offers a global perspective on how modern technology can be directed to support broader humanitarian goals based on Islamic values.

Abstract

The mismatch between graduate skills and labor market needs remains a challenge in education and training due to limited industry involvement in curriculum design. LPP Ariyanti’s Fashion Design Training Program stands out by producing work-ready graduates capable of entrepreneurship in fashion design. This study evaluates the program's learning system to understand its effectiveness. A qualitative descriptive approach was used, involving observation (checklist), interviews (guide), and document analysis (sheet). A purposive sampling method selected three informants: a marketing communication representative, a fashion instructor, and a training participant. Data analysis followed four steps: collection, reduction, presentation, and conclusion drawing. The program succeeded across all evaluated aspects. Raw inputs revealed participants with diverse educational backgrounds and ages, yet uniformly productive. Instrumental inputs included skilled instructors, a standards-aligned curriculum, and sufficient infrastructure. Environmental inputs involved engagement in events and institutional partnerships with government and industry. The process incorporated blended, participatory, and project-based learning, complemented by effective formative and summative evaluations. Outputs demonstrated improvements in participants’ cognitive, affective, and psychomotor abilities. Outcomes highlighted increased graduate incomes, though few participants have yet started their own businesses. The comprehensive design of LPP Ariyanti’s training program, integrating industry partnerships, effective teaching methods, and robust infrastructure, contributes to its success. However, further support is needed to encourage entrepreneurship among graduates. The Fashion Design Training Program at LPP Ariyanti effectively equips participants with skills for employment and entrepreneurship, offering a model for industry-aligned education.

Abstract

Challenges such as limited facilities, insufficient professional training, and resistance to pedagogical innovation hinder the effective implementation of advanced learning approaches in elementary education. This study aims to analyze how the deep learning approach is implemented in mathematics instruction at the elementary school level. A qualitative research design with a case study method was employed. Participants included 29 elementary school teachers—9 from Pagerwangi I Public Elementary School and 20 from Madrasah Ibtidaiyyah Al-Haq, West Java—selected through purposive sampling. Data were collected using an observation instrument designed to assess the implementation of deep learning practices. Data analysis followed the Miles and Huberman model, involving data reduction, presentation, and conclusion drawing. The findings show that the average teacher competency score in implementing the deep learning approach was 78.06%, categorized as "good." The implementation was structured around three key stages: initial, core, and closing activities. Initial activities focused on student readiness, motivation, and contextual connections. Core activities emphasized conceptual understanding, application, and the development of higher-order thinking skills. Closing activities involved reflection, feedback, assessment, and planning for subsequent learning. The study concludes that teachers demonstrated a solid alignment between deep learning principles and instructional practice. However, achieving optimal implementation requires further development of teachers’ conceptual understanding and emotional and social readiness. Enhancing these areas is essential for sustaining meaningful, mindful, and joyful learning experiences in mathematics education at the elementary level. Future professional development programs should address these dimensions to support continued pedagogical transformation.

Abstract

Interactive Subtraction Reduction Media "SIP" is a learning media designed to address challenges in performing stacked subtraction calculations, both using borrowing techniques and without borrowing techniques, which are the main obstacles in subtraction operations. This study aims to identify the effectiveness of using "SIP" learning media to improve the procedural mathematical fluency of second-grade elementary school students. This research employs a quantitative method with a pre-experimental design, namely a one-group pre-test-post-test design. The sample of this study consists of 19 second-grade students. It uses test instruments (pre-test and post-test). The results indicate a significant improvement in the procedural mathematical fluency of students before and after the treatment. This is evidenced by the difference test of means using the Wilcoxon test and analysis of n-gain scores with the aid of SPSS statistics 27. The results of the Wilcoxon test showed a significance value of 0.001 < 0.05, which means H0 is rejected and Ha is accepted. In addition, the results of the n-gain test have a high effectiveness criteria. Therefore, it can be concluded that the use of the learning media 'SIP' is effective in improving the procedural mathematical fluency of second-grade elementary school students.

Abstract

Global developments characterized by technological advances, social changes, and multidimensional challenges demand a responsive, adaptive, and reflective education system. This article aims to analyze how philosophy of science acts as a catalyst in curriculum change in Indonesia in facing global challenges. This research uses a literature study method by reviewing 22 scientific articles from reputable national and international journals. The results show that philosophy of science plays a strategic role in shaping a transformative curriculum through epistemological, axiological, and ontological approaches. The integration of schools such as pragmatism, progressivism, humanism, and Islamic approaches is proven to strengthen the relevance of the curriculum to the demands of the 21st century. In addition, philosophy of science enables synergy between local values and global competencies, and provides direction for curriculum development that focuses on character, morality and critical skills. Nevertheless, implementation challenges still occur, such as institutional resistance and limited capacity of educators. Therefore, strengthening philosophical literacy, policy reform, and multi-stakeholder collaboration are needed so that curriculum change can take place effectively and sustainably. This article emphasizes that philosophy of science is not only a theoretical framework, but also a driving force for the transformation of national education.

Abstract

This bibliometric study systematically maps the intersection of ethics, artificial intelligence (AI), and higher education using data sourced from the Scopus database and analyzed through bibliometric tools such as VOSviewer and CiteSpace. The analysis reveals a notable increase in publication trends since 2019, with major contributions from Springer Nature and leading institutions such as University College London and the University of Oxford. Keyword co-occurrence analysis identifies central themes such as "artificial intelligence," "machine learning," and "ethical technology," reflecting a growing research emphasis on human-centered AI applications and the need for robust ethical frameworks. Unlike previous studies that largely focused on conceptual discussions, this study quantitatively maps the global research landscape and highlights emerging thematic areas, including recent topics like "ChatGPT" and "generative AI." The findings provide practical insights for curriculum development and higher education policy, while also contributing to the broader discourse on ethical frameworks for the implementation of AI in academic settings.

Abstract

The quality of pedagogical interaction between educators and students constitutes a crucial factor determining learning effectiveness in elementary schools, yet teacher-centered approaches continue to dominate Indonesian learning practices. This study aims to analyze pedagogical interaction patterns, identify factors influencing interaction dynamics, and describe their implications for learning quality at SDN Sukagenah, Ciasem District. The research employs a mix method approach with explanatory sequential design, involving 54 first-grade students through purposive sampling technique, utilizing structured observations and questionnaires for quantitative data collection, alongside in-depth interviews and participatory observations for qualitative data. Results indicate that majority of students experience moderate-category interactions with highest emotional support (M=3.38) but low instructional support (M=2.96), dominated by unidirectional patterns in 68% of learning sessions. Five determinant factors were identified: teacher pedagogical competence, high teacher-student ratio (1:27), facility limitations, students' socio-economic background, and authoritarian school culture. Significant positive correlations were found between interaction quality and learning achievement, particularly instructional support (r=0.523, p<0.01), with high-quality interaction students achieving N-gain of 0.389 compared to 0.176 in low-quality group. This research recommends pedagogical transformation toward dialogic-interactive learning, teacher competency enhancement through continuous training, teacher-student ratio optimization, and development of democratic school culture to support meaningful learning within the Merdeka Curriculum context.

Abstract

This mixed-method study explores the philosophical essence and practical implications of modern educational tools through examining teacher perceptions and student learning outcomes. The research addresses fundamental questions about how technology reshapes teacher-student relationships, transforms learning epistemology, and redefines educational objectives in contemporary pedagogy. Employing an explanatory sequential design, the study involved 45 students from SDN Tunas Jaya selected through purposive sampling. Quantitative analysis utilized structured tests and observations to measure cognitive achievement, while qualitative inquiry employed in-depth interviews with teachers to investigate their philosophical understanding and practical experiences. Results demonstrate significant improvement in student learning outcomes, with mean scores increasing from 72.4 to 83.6, and standard deviation decreasing from 8.2 to 6.1, indicating enhanced consistency across diverse learner abilities. Paired sample t-test yielded significance value of 0.000, confirming statistically meaningful differences. Qualitative findings reveal teacher awareness of paradigmatic shifts from knowledge transmitters to learning facilitators who mediate active knowledge construction. Thematic analysis identified three convergent themes regarding technological integration in education. Data triangulation establishes positive correlation between teachers' philosophical comprehension and learning effectiveness, confirming that technology serves as effective catalyst only when supported by robust pedagogical foundations. The study concludes that successful implementation of modern educational tools requires integrating technical competence with deep philosophical understanding, creating synergy between technological innovation and pedagogical wisdom in twenty-first century learning contexts.

Abstract

Research related to the use of the Matific platform in mathematics learning is still scattered with diverse focuses and contexts. The study aims to map the use of the Matific digital platform in mathematics learning through a Systematic Literature Review (SLR) combined with bibliometric analysis using the PRISMA protocol. The findings show that Matific is most widely used at the primary school level, with research concentrated in Brazil and Indonesia as the two countries with the highest number of publications. This platform consistently has a positive impact on student motivation and engagement in all studies reviewed, while improvements in student learning outcomes and conceptual understanding of mathematics are also widely reported, albeit with varying degrees of effectiveness depending on the different implementation contexts. These findings indicate that the effectiveness of Matific is highly dependent on the quality of pedagogical integration, teacher readiness, and the availability of technological infrastructure, rather than solely on the platform itself. Abstract

Enhancing elementary students’ critical thinking skills is a key educational objective. Instructional approaches such as Project-Based Learning (PjBL) and Task-Based Learning (TBL) are widely used, with their effectiveness potentially influenced by students’ learning motivation.This quantitative study employed a quasi-experimental approach using a one-group pretest–posttest and a 2×3 factorial design without randomization. The sample consisted of 50 sixth-grade students from an elementary school in Bandung, Indonesia. Data were collected באמצעות critical thinking tests and learning motivation questionnaires. Statistical analyses were conducted to examine the effects of instructional methods and motivation levels.Students taught PjBL demonstrated higher average gains in critical thinking skills compared to those taught TBL. Both PjBL and TBL significantly improved students’ critical thinking abilities. Additionally, learning motivation had a positive and significant effect on critical thinking outcomes across both instructional methods. Interaction effects indicated that the impact of each method varied depending on students’ motivation levels.The findings suggest that while both PjBL and TBL are effective in fostering critical thinking, PjBL yields superior outcomes. Learning motivation plays a crucial role in maximizing the effectiveness of these instructional approaches. Therefore, integrating motivational strategies with appropriate pedagogical methods is essential to optimize students’ critical thinking development.
